Patrician partisans: New York in the House of Representatives, 1789-1803.
|
American historians continue to differ about whether the politics of the politics of the founding era were fundamentally elitist or democratic in character. While both state-focused and national studies have appeared over the years, few analyses have attempted delineate how state politicians became integrated into the new national government. This article address this lacuna in the literature through a systematic examination of the New York delegation to the first six congresses.
